Previuosly, a sweet steviol bisglucoside named rubusoside was isolated from leaves of a Chinese Rubus spp. which was tentatively assigned as R. chingii.From leaves of Japanese Rubus chingii (Japanese name Gosho-Ichigo) which are not sweet, five ent-labdane-type diterpene glucosides named goshonosides F1-5 were isolated instead of rubososide and their structures were elucidated.The name 'R. suavissimus' has been proposed for the Chinese plant.Key Word Index - Rubus chingii; Rubus suavissimus; Rosaceae; glucosides of ent-labdane type diterpenes; goshonosides F1-5.
